Beverage Processing Equipment Sales Market Outlook
The global beverage processing equipment sales market is anticipated to reach approximately USD 20 billion by 2035, with a compound annual growth rate (CAGR) of around 6.5% during the forecast period from 2025 to 2035. This growth trajectory is primarily driven by the increasing demand for processed beverages, the rising trend of health consciousness among consumers, and the ever-evolving technology that enhances production efficiencies while ensuring sustainability. Additionally, the expansion of the beverage sector, particularly in emerging economies, is contributing significantly to the market growth. As beverage manufacturers seek to innovate and diversify their product offerings, the need for sophisticated processing equipment becomes ever more critical, thus fuelling market dynamics. Furthermore, the recent shift towards eco-friendly production practices has led to the adoption of advanced equipment that minimizes waste and energy consumption.

By Product Type
Filtration Equipment:
Filtration equipment is essential in the beverage processing industry, ensuring the clarity and purity of the final product. This equipment plays a crucial role in removing unwanted particles, microorganisms, and impurities from raw materials, thereby enhancing the quality and safety of beverages. The growing emphasis on maintaining quality standards in the beverage sector is further fueling the demand for advanced filtration solutions. Innovations such as membrane filtration and ultra-filtration technologies have become increasingly popular due to their efficiency in processing various beverage types, including dairy and non-alcoholic drinks. As manufacturers strive for higher quality output and compliance with regulatory requirements, the filtration equipment segment is poised for significant growth within the market.
Carbonation Equipment:
Carbonation equipment is a pivotal component in the production of carbonated beverages, delivering the fizz that consumers love. This technology is not only vital for soft drinks but also for sparkling waters and alcoholic beverages like beer and champagne. The increasing demand for new flavors and types of carbonated drinks is driving innovations in carbonation technologies, leading to enhanced product consistency and quality. Additionally, manufacturers are focusing on processes that allow for better control over carbonation levels, ensuring that beverage producers can meet consumer preferences accurately. As the trend towards healthier carbonated options continues, carbonation equipment that accommodates natural ingredients and lower sugar formulations is expected to see robust demand in the coming years.
Blending Equipment:
Blending equipment is crucial for achieving the desired consistency and flavor profile in beverages. This equipment is widely used in the production of juices, smoothies, and various dairy products, where uniformity in taste and texture is essential. The growth of the beverage processing market is witnessing a rising trend towards customized beverage solutions, which necessitates advanced blending technologies. Innovations that allow for precise ingredient integration and enhanced control mechanisms are likely to dominate this equipment segment. Moreover, as consumers increasingly seek unique flavor combinations and health-oriented beverages, the blending equipment market is expected to flourish, driving significant growth for manufacturers operating in this space.
Pasteurization Equipment:
Pasteurization equipment plays a vital role in ensuring the safety and longevity of beverage products by eliminating harmful microorganisms that can cause spoilage. This equipment is especially important in dairy and fruit juices, where pathogen control is critical. The rising consumer awareness regarding food safety is propelling the demand for effective pasteurization methods, thereby boosting the sales of this equipment. Technological advancements in pasteurization, such as high-temperature short-time (HTST) processing, are gaining traction because of their efficiency and minimal impact on product quality. As health regulations continue to tighten globally, the need for robust pasteurization solutions is expected to increase, further driving market growth.
Filling and Packaging Equipment:
The filling and packaging equipment segment is fundamental to the beverage processing industry, as it directly impacts product integrity and shelf life. Efficient filling technology ensures that beverages are packaged with minimal contamination, while innovative packaging solutions enhance consumer appeal and convenience. The growing trend of sustainable packaging is pushing manufacturers to invest in advanced filling and packaging technologies that reduce waste and enhance recyclability. The integration of automation in this segment is also becoming prominent, as it allows for higher production rates and improved accuracy. The rise in e-commerce and online grocery shopping is further amplifying the need for efficient filling and packaging equipment to meet consumer demands for quick and safe delivery.

By Material Type
Stainless Steel:
Stainless steel is the most widely used material in the beverage processing equipment market due to its superior durability, resistance to corrosion, and ease of cleaning. This material is essential for maintaining hygienic standards in beverage production environments, where sanitation is critical. As manufacturers focus on producing high-quality beverages that comply with health regulations, the demand for stainless steel equipment is expected to grow significantly. Furthermore, the versatility of stainless steel makes it suitable for various processing applications, including filtration, carbonation, and packaging. As the beverage industry continues to evolve towards higher safety standards and sustainability practices, stainless steel equipment is likely to remain a staple in the market.
Glass:
Glass is gaining popularity as a preferred material in certain segments of the beverage processing equipment market, particularly in packaging. The aesthetic appeal of glass packaging is a significant advantage, as it is often perceived as more premium compared to plastic alternatives. Additionally, glass is non-reactive, ensuring that the flavor and quality of beverages remain intact without any contamination from the packaging material. As consumers increasingly seek environmentally friendly and sustainable options, the demand for glass packaging solutions is rising. Innovations in glass processing technologies are also enhancing its utility in beverage production, making it a viable alternative for manufacturers aiming to improve their brand image and product quality.
